15 Productive Ways To Disagree With A Colleague’s Idea

Teamwork requires cooperation with many different people, and there are bound to be some ideas floated in meetings that you will disagree with. In situations where you don’t see things in the same light another team member does, letting a negative, knee-jerk reaction slip—or worse, dismissing the concept outright—can not only create tension, but also stifle creativity and communication.

12 Key Lessons In Leadership We Can Learn From Famous (And Infamous) CEOs

German statesman Otto von Bismarck once said that the only man who learns from his own mistakes is the fool. Wise people learn from the mistakes of others.

There are numerous examples we can learn from in the world of business, both positive and negative. If we want to become wise leaders in our organizations, we must study the actions of other managers, not only so we don’t repeat their faux pas, but so we can emulate their most admirable and effective traits
